In view of the Covid-19 crisis, the 12th Malaysia Plan (12MP) would prioritize people’s welfare, social protection, and people-centred initiatives, stated Datuk Seri Mustapa Mohamed, Minister in the Prime Minister’s Department (Economy). The 27th Ministerial Meeting of the Indonesia-Malaysia-Thailand Growth Triangle (IMT-GT) has focused on the post-Covid-19 IMT GT strategy, which targets the five major problems. Datuk Seri Mustapa Mohamed, Minister in the Prime Minister’s Department, stated that the IMT-GT Implementation Blueprint (IB) 2022-2026 will address the five major challenges. Minister Datuk Seri Mustapa Mohamed said that a country must first improve its governance, abolish corruption and develop integrity in all of its sector for one to become a country with high-income status.
